What is polarity ? pls actually help me :)

Biology
1 answer:
Papessa [141]2 years ago
8 0

Answer:

Polarity is the distribution of electric charge over the atoms joined by the bond.

Within a cell, the amount of protein made using a given mRNA molecule depends partly on
Ksivusya [100]

Answer:

b. the rate at which the mRNA is degraded.

Explanation:

DNA is transcribed into mRNA which then joins ribosomes present in the cytoplasm to serve as a template for protein synthesis. Regulation of gene expression occurs at several levels.

One such regulatory mechanism is the stability of mRNA and the rate of its degradation which in turn affects the availability of template for the process of protein synthesis and thereby keeps a check on the total amount of protein being formed in a cell.

For example, a very short life span of bacterial mRNA (few minutes) allows them to regulate the pattern of protein synthesis quickly in response to the changes in surroundings.

Why is it difficult to evaporate seawater?
Alika [10]

Answer: Different liquids will evaporate differently depending on the force of attraction between the molecules of the liquid. The weaker the force of attraction the higher the rate of evaporation and vice versa.

In Sea water the water molecules are attracted to the salt ions and thus it requires more energy to evaporate.

PLEASE HELP ASAP IN A RUSH!!!!What do osmosis and diffusion have in common? A. Both are the net movement of randomly moving mole
NARA [144]

The right answer is A.

Osmosis is a phenomenon that considers only the exchanges between two liquid solutions of different concentrations in liquid phases separated by a semi-permeable wall. Osmosis is a phenomenon of diffusion of matter, demonstrated when solvent molecules pass through a semi-permeable membrane separating two solutions whose solute concentrations are different; the overall transfer of solvent is then from the least concentrated solution (hypotonic medium) to the most concentrated solution (hypertonic medium) to equilibrium (isotonic media).

The diffusion of matter, or chemical diffusion, refers to the natural tendency of a system to render uniform the chemical potential of each of the chemical species it contains.

Chemical diffusion is an irreversible transport phenomenon that tends to homogenize the composition of the medium.
